Kenya Sevens Rugby: The Rise, Challenges & Future

The story of Kenya Sevens Rugby is one of resilience, pride, and unfulfilled potential. Known to fans as Shujaa — Swahili for “brave warriors” — the team embodies the spirit of Kenyan sportsmanship. From upsetting global rugby giants to enduring financial struggles and management disputes, Kenya’s sevens rugby journey reflects the larger story of African sports: brilliance hampered by systemic challenges. Understanding where the team came from, where it stands today, and what the future holds is key to appreciating its place in global rugby.

The Rise of Kenya Sevens Rugby

Kenya’s rugby sevens program started gaining international recognition in the late 1990s and early 2000s. Their exciting style, built on raw athleticism, pace, and unpredictable creativity, quickly made them crowd favorites on the HSBC World Rugby Sevens Series.

Key milestones include:

  • 2009 Rugby World Cup Sevens (Dubai): Kenya reached the semifinals, defeating defending champions Fiji and proving Africa could compete with the best.
  • 2013 Wellington Sevens (New Zealand): Kenya reached the Cup Final, narrowly losing to England, cementing their reputation as giant-killers.
  • 2016 Singapore Sevens: The defining moment when Shujaa won their first-ever World Series Cup title by defeating Fiji 30–7. This was a historic victory, not just for Kenya but for African rugby as a whole.

These achievements made Kenya a permanent fixture on the global rugby map. Their high-energy play and fearless approach made them one of the most entertaining teams to watch.

Legends Who Shaped Shujaa

The rise of Kenya Sevens is inseparable from the players who became household names.

  • Collins Injera: A record try-scorer, known for his flair and speed, he retired as the second-highest try scorer in World Series history.
  • Humphrey Kayange: A pioneer and leader, Kayange played a key role in Kenya’s early successes and became an ambassador for the sport globally.
  • Willy Ambaka: Nicknamed “The Kenyan Lomu,” his powerful runs symbolized Shujaa’s physicality.
  • Andrew Amonde: The inspirational captain who lifted the 2016 Singapore Sevens trophy.
  • Oscar Ouma and Lavin Asego: Tactical minds who balanced flair with structure.

These legends not only elevated the team but also inspired a generation of youth to take up rugby across Kenya.

Challenges Facing Kenya Sevens Rugby

Despite global recognition, Kenya Sevens Rugby has been plagued by persistent challenges.

  • Funding and Sponsorship: Financial instability remains the biggest hurdle. Players have often gone unpaid, forcing boycotts. Sponsorship deals with companies like SportPesa brought temporary relief but lacked long-term sustainability.
  • Governance Issues: The Kenya Rugby Union (KRU) has faced repeated criticism for poor leadership, mismanagement, and delayed payments, creating constant friction with players.
  • Player Welfare: Many players juggle rugby with side hustles due to low pay. Lack of medical support, short contracts, and poor retirement planning have shortened careers.
  • Inconsistent Performance: While capable of beating New Zealand or Fiji one weekend, Shujaa often struggles against lower-ranked teams. This inconsistency prevents them from consistently breaking into the world’s top tier.
  • Talent Drain: Some of Kenya’s brightest players leave for opportunities abroad, where contracts are more stable and better-paying.

These challenges have stunted Kenya’s ability to build on its historic moments.

The Cultural and Social Impact

Rugby sevens holds cultural significance in Kenya beyond the field.

  • National Pride: Every Shujaa victory on the world stage inspires unity and pride, often dominating headlines and rallying national spirit.
  • Safari Sevens Tournament: This annual event in Nairobi brings together local and international teams, serving as a cultural festival and grassroots showcase.
  • Community Engagement: Rugby has grown in popularity in schools and communities, providing opportunities for youth from diverse backgrounds. Unlike football, which dominates in numbers, rugby projects an image of discipline, resilience, and inclusivity.

Shujaa’s successes have also positioned Kenya as a hub for rugby in Africa, inspiring neighboring nations to invest in the sport.

Women’s Rugby: The Kenya Lionesses

While Shujaa dominate headlines, the Kenya Lionesses, the national women’s sevens team, have steadily risen. They have qualified for multiple Rugby World Cup Sevens tournaments and represented Kenya at the Olympics. Though they face even greater funding challenges, their growth signals an untapped opportunity to expand rugby’s popularity among Kenyan women and girls.

The Future of Kenya Sevens Rugby

For Kenya to reclaim and sustain its global rugby standing, several steps are critical:

  • Professionalism: Introducing full-time contracts and structured career support can ensure stability for players.
  • Grassroots Development: Expanding school rugby programs and regional academies will provide a continuous talent pipeline.
  • Stable Sponsorships: Building long-term corporate partnerships is essential to reduce reliance on government bailouts.
  • Better Governance: Reforming the Kenya Rugby Union with transparent, accountable leadership will improve trust and performance.
  • Leveraging Global Links: Partnerships with stronger rugby nations can enhance training, facilities, and exposure.
  • Expanding Women’s Rugby: Prioritizing the Kenya Lionesses will create a more inclusive and sustainable rugby culture.

With the right reforms, Kenya has the potential to consistently challenge for top-five positions in the World Sevens Series and medal at future Olympic Games.
